Pierre Gasly retains RBR reserve role; Junior team revealed

Pierre Gasly has been kept on by Red Bull as a member of their Junior program and will act as Red Bull reserve in 2016. The French driver has tested for Red Bull in 2015, and drove for DAMS in GP2. He will continue as a race driver in the feeder series for Prema Powerteam, and will stay on as Red Bull Racing's reserve driver for 2016. It's unclear whether he will take part in any F1 weekends or tests, with the team outlining his role as simulator-based. Gasly heads Bull's Junior Program According to Red Bull, Gasly, at the age of 20, is at the top of their young driver program.
